In recent years, hotels in Israel have been at the forefront of embracing sustainable energy practices, with many opting to harness the power of the sun through solar panels. This shift towards solar power not only benefits the environment by reducing carbon emissions but also helps hotels cut down on their electricity bills in the long run. Israel's sunny climate makes it an ideal location for solar power. With an abundance of sunlight throughout the year, hotels in the region have found solar energy to be a reliable and cost-effective way to meet their energy needs. By installing solar panels on their rooftops or in open spaces around their properties, hotels can generate clean electricity to power their operations, from lighting and air conditioning to heating and hot water systems. One of the key advantages of solar power for hotels is its scalability. Hotels of all sizes, from boutique establishments to luxury resorts, can benefit from solar energy systems tailored to their specific energy demands. In addition, advancements in solar technology have made it easier for hotels to integrate solar panels seamlessly into their existing infrastructure without compromising the aesthetics of their properties. By investing in solar power, hotels in Israel are not only reducing their carbon footprint but also enhancing their reputation as environmentally conscious businesses. Guests are increasingly seeking accommodations that prioritize sustainability, and hotels that embrace solar energy can attract eco-conscious travelers who are willing to support businesses that align with their values. Moreover, the Israeli government offers incentives and policies to encourage the adoption of renewable energy sources, including solar power. Through subsidies, tax breaks, and favorable regulations, hotels are incentivized to invest in solar energy and contribute to the country's goal of increasing renewable energy capacity. In conclusion, hotels in Israel are leading the way in embracing solar power as a sustainable energy solution. By harnessing the power of the sun, these hotels are not only reducing their environmental impact but also reaping the benefits of lower energy costs and enhancing their appeal to eco-minded guests. As solar technology continues to evolve, we can expect to see more hotels in Israel and around the world make the switch to clean and renewable energy sources, paving the way for a greener and more sustainable future in the hospitality industry.
